Trial Outcomes & Findings for A Study of Evaluating the Safety and Efficacy of ATG-010, Bortezomib, and Dexamethasone (SVd) Versus Bortezomib and Dexamethasone (Vd) in Patients With Relapsed or Refractory Multiple Myeloma (RRMM) (NCT NCT04939142)

NCT ID: NCT04939142

Last Updated: 2026-08-10

Results Overview

To evaluate progression-free survival

Recruitment status

COMPLETED

Study phase

PHASE3

Target enrollment

154 participants

Primary outcome timeframe

From date of randomization until the date of first documented PD (per IMWG criteria) or date of death, whichever occurs first. Participants without PD or death at the time of analysis are censored at the date of their last adequate disease assessment.

Results posted on

2026-08-10

PRIMARY outcome

Timeframe: From date of randomization until the date of first documented PD (per IMWG criteria) or date of death, whichever occurs first. Participants without PD or death at the time of analysis are censored at the date of their last adequate disease assessment.

To evaluate progression-free survival

Outcome measures

Outcome measures
Measure
SVd (Selinexor+Bortezomib+Dexamethasone)
n=100 Participants
Enrolled patients will be treated with ATG-010( 100 mg/QW, oral ) with Bortezomib( 1.3 mg/QW, hypodermic injection ) +dexamethasone ( 20 mg/QW, oral ) about 13.5cycles. SVd (Selinexor+Bortezomib+dexamethasone): Randomized into two treatment Arms in a 2:1 allocation (SVd Arm or Vd Arm): (1) SVd Arm (\~100): ATG-010 + (Once a week, QW) + bortezomib (QW) + dexamethasone (BIW)
Vd (Bortezomib+Dexamethasone)
n=52 Participants
Enrolled patients will be treated with Bortezomib( 1.3 mg/QW, hypodermic injection ) +dexamethasone ( 20 mg/QW, oral ) about 13.5 cycles. Vd (Bortezomib+dexamethasone): Vd Arm (\~50): Bortezomib (Cycles 1-8 \[BIW\], Cycles ≥ 9 \[QW\]) + dexamethasone (Cycles 1-8 \[Four times a week\], Cycles ≥ 9 \[BIW\])
Progression-Free Survival (PFS)
8.11 month
Interval 6.28 to 11.99
6.34 month
Interval 5.55 to 11.79
